What Is Occupants Insurance Coverage And Why Is It Vital? Apollo Insurance Policy It's a good idea to get occupants insurance policy even if your property manager doesn't require it. Without it, you will certainly get on the hook to pay of pocket for any kind of damage that strikes your personal effects. You likewise could be in charge of paying for monetary damages if you're taken legal action against. The greatest difference between mobile home occupants insurance coverage and property owners insurance is that occupants insurance policy offers no coverage for the structure of the home. It's the property owner's obligation to cover the framework via a separate proprietor insurance policy. Like a typical homeowners insurance coverage, landlord http://andyopck151.fotosdefrases.com/every-little-thing-you-need-to-understand-about-occupants-insurance-policy insurance does not cover flooding damages. You can get a policy with the National Flood Insurance Coverage Program or an exclusive flooding insurance provider. Numerous property owners are beginning to need occupants insurance coverage because they desire their occupant's items to be protected in case of damage or burglary. However your property manager's insurance is developed to shield, well, your property owner, not you, the renter. That means their insurance policy covers the physical structure-- a ceiling that might leakage, walls that could obtain damaged-- and all right stuff that they have and you don't. The following step is to figure out just how much tenants insurance you'll need. You can readjust your added living expense and obligation protection as needed. It's a good concept to buy adequate obligation insurance to cover what might be drawn from you in a claim.
